Fr. Peter Ryan, SJ, on Gender Ideology and Catholic Social Doctrine

Long-time Fellowship member Fr. Peter Ryan, SJ, joined Dr. Robert Fastiggi and Michael Vacca on WCAT TV’s Catholic Social Doctrine and the Church podcast to discuss the nature of the human person and what human dignity requires in a world in which fundamental truths about them have been rejected.

Topics included:

1. What is meant by gender ideology?

2. How does gender ideology relate to Catholic social doctrine?

3. What are the factors that have contributed to the spread of gender ideology?

4. What is meant by gender dysphoria? Is it a psychiatric disorder or something caused by concupiscence or sin?

5. How does gender ideology violate the natural law?

6. How does gender ideology violate a sound biblical and Christian anthropology?

7. Are there certain philosophical errors such as dualism behind gender ideology?

8. What are the risks and dangers involved with procedures to transition to the opposite sex?

9. Are there people who regret their efforts to transition to the opposite sex?

10. How should the Church respond pastorally to those affected by gender ideology (e.g. those who have tried to transition to the opposite sex, family members, friends, educators, etc.)?

11. What Church documents or resources would you recommend for Catholics who wish to know more about the challenge of gender ideology?
